        Python package wrapping some of the encode project APIs.
        
        How do I install this package?
        ----------------------------------------------
        As usual, just download it using pip:
        
        .. code:: shell
        
            pip install encodeproject

        Usage Examples
        -----------------------------------------------
        The package contains both methods to run queries on the `Encode Project APIs <https://www.encodeproject.org/help/rest-api/>`_ and
        methods to filter the responses. Every available method has a comprehensive docstring attached to it, so I welcome you to
        read the source code. 
        
        Queries
        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
        The library currently offers to query methods that already integrate some filtering properties:
        one for the `experiments <https://www.encodeproject.org/experiments/>`_
        and one for the `biosamples <https://www.encodeproject.org/biosamples/>`_.
        
        For querying the experiments you can run the following:
        
        .. code:: python
        
            from encodeproject import experiment
        
            my_experiment_query_response = experiment(
                assembly="hg19", # The assembly label, for instance "hg19".
                status="released", # The release status, can be either "released", "archived" or "revoked".
                cell_line="HepG2", # The label for the chosen cell line for instance "HepG2".
                target="ARID3A", # The target name, for instance "ARID3A".
                parameters = {} # Additional query parameters
            )
        
        All parameters are optional, they just act as additional filters.
        
        For querying the biosamples you can run the following:
        
        .. code:: python
        
            from encodeproject import biosample
        
            my_biosample_query_response = biosample(
                accession="ENCSR000EDP", # The accession code for the desired biosample
            )
        
        Filters
        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
        Since the response files can get quite big and hard to read, I've prepared also a couple filter functions.
        
        For filtering the accessions codes from an experiment response you can use:
        
        .. code:: python
        
            from encodeproject import accessions
        
            codes = accessions(my_experiment_query_response)
        
        
        For filtering the download URLs from a biosample response you can use:
        
        .. code:: python
        
            from encodeproject import download_urls
        
            codes = download_urls(my_biosample_query_response)
        
        
        Utilities
        -----------------------------------------
        
        Download utility
        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
        I've added also a method to download from a given URL, showing a loading bar, based on `this answer from StackOverflow <https://stackoverflow.com/questions/37573483/progress-bar-while-download-file-over-http-with-requests/37573701#37573701>`_.
        
        .. code:: python
        
            from encodeproject import download
        
            download("https://encode-public.s3.amazonaws.com/2012/07/01/074e1b37-2be1-4f6a-aa42-6c512fd1834b/ENCFF000XOW.bigWig")
        
        
        Sample to DataFrame instruction
        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
        Utility to convert a sample to a relatively simple `pandas DataFrame <https://pandas.pydata.org/pandas-docs/stable/reference/api/pandas.DataFrame.html>`_.
        
        .. code:: python
        
            from encodeproject import sample_to_dataframe
        
            df = sample_to_dataframe(my_biosample_query_response)
